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
953 90 8293275 55 130065
103589309 28655345
103589309 28655345
7827 27694460 9212347
All about undefined
Interested in learning more?
103589309 28655345
7827 27694460 9212347
See more
6657 85139027250
789 379555070 109 2974 28270831
See more
8157392 805
36 53709 25749 19
See more